    When I first started marching band in high school, I wasn’t good at it. I couldn’t read coordinates, I couldn’t understand the mechanics of marching or even mark time in time with the music. I was completely clueless. And my playing wasn’t any better. I remember in middle school my director didn’t allow me to audition for Region because i wasn’t good enough. My freshman year I wasn’t good enough to have a marching spot.I wasn’t even a shadow/alternate. I was kind of just at rehearsals. I got teased by some other peers and I remember going to the counselors office trying to get a schedule change. But I couldn’t since I needed one year of an elective and 1 PE credit. Because of those credit requirements I stayed in marching band. I practiced and practiced and after so much trouble today I’m going into my 4th year of drum corp
